Shots:Samsung Bioepis and Teva have signed a development and commercialization license agreement for Epysqli (eculizumab-aagh), a biosimilar to Soliris (eculizumab), in the US
Under the agreement, Samsung Bioepis will manage development, regulatory registration, manufacturing, and supply, while Teva will oversee commercialization in the US. The financial terms are confidential. This deal increases Teva's biosimilar…
